Welcome to London! Start your trip by exploring the iconic landmarks of the city. In the morning, visit the Tower of London and witness the Crown Jewels. Afternoon, take a relaxing boat ride along the River Thames, passing by the Houses of Parliament and Big Ben. Finish the day with a visit to the British Museum, where you can discover treasures from around the world.
Start your day with a visit to the Tower Bridge Exhibition, where you can walk across the glass floor and enjoy panoramic views of the city. In the afternoon, immerse yourself in the magic of Harry Potter at Warner Bros. Studio Tour London. End the day with a relaxing stroll through Hyde Park, where you can enjoy the beautiful surroundings and maybe even rent a paddleboat on the Serpentine.
Take a morning flight to Edinburgh, Scotland. Start your day exploring the historic Edinburgh Castle, perched on the iconic Castle Rock. In the afternoon, wander along the famous Royal Mile, lined with charming shops and historic landmarks. Finish the day with a visit to the Camera Obscura and World of Illusions, where you can experience mind-bending optical illusions and panoramic views of the city.
Embark on a full-day tour to the Scottish Highlands. Marvel at the breathtaking landscapes of Loch Ness and the Glenfinnan Viaduct, famously featured in the Harry Potter movies. Enjoy a scenic drive through the rugged countryside and make stops at picturesque villages along the way. Don't forget to keep an eye out for the legendary Loch Ness Monster!
Spend the day exploring more of Edinburgh's rich history and culture. Start your morning with a visit to the Palace of Holyroodhouse, the official residence of the Queen in Scotland. In the afternoon, explore the fascinating exhibits at the National Museum of Scotland. End the day with a climb up Arthur's Seat, an ancient volcano offering panoramic views of the city.
Return to London in the morning and continue exploring its world-class attractions. Start your day with a visit to the majestic Buckingham Palace, the official residence of the Queen. In the afternoon, explore the vibrant Covent Garden, filled with street performers, boutique shops, and delightful cafes. End the day with a visit to the iconic British Library, where you can see rare manuscripts and historical artifacts.
Dedicate your last day in London to exploring its renowned museums. Start with the Natural History Museum, where you can marvel at dinosaur skeletons and precious gemstones. In the afternoon, visit the Science Museum, filled with interactive exhibits and intriguing displays. End your trip with a visit to the Victoria and Albert Museum, showcasing art and design from throughout history.
For a unique family-friendly experience, consider visiting the ZSL London Zoo. Explore the different animal exhibits, attend feeding sessions, and even walk through the immersive Land of the Lions exhibit. Another off-the-beaten-path attraction loved by locals is the Kew Gardens, a stunning botanical garden where you can explore the treetop walkways and discover beautiful plant collections from around the world.
